We’ve secured 4 convictions in VAT fraud-related cases – ZRA

THE Zambia Revenue Authority (ZRA) says it has secured four convictions in the Economic and Financial Crimes Court for VAT fraud-related cases. Wildlife officer dies after accidentally shooting himself

POLICE say a Zambia National Parks and Wildlife Authority Village Scout, Edward Sambwa of Luano District in Central Province, has died after accidentally shooting himself with a shotgun.
